ホームページ > ウェブフロントエンド > jsチュートリアル > JavaScriptにおける配列のメソッドにはどのようなものがあるのでしょうか?用途は何ですか?

JavaScriptにおける配列のメソッドにはどのようなものがあるのでしょうか?用途は何ですか?

青灯夜游
リリース: 2018-11-13 11:46:36
転載
3288 人が閲覧しました

この記事の内容は、JavaScript の配列メソッド、配列メソッドの機能と使い方を紹介することです。困っている友人は参考にしていただければ幸いです。 [おすすめの関連ビデオ チュートリアル: JavaScript チュートリアル ]

1. 配列の作成と割り当て

配列、配列の定義割り当て

<script type="text/javascript">    
      //赋值的方法1:添加任意多的值
      var arr1 = new Array();
      arr1[0]='小胡子1';
      arr1[1]='中胡子1';
      arr1[2]='大胡子1';
      alert(arr1);        
      
      //赋值的方法2:使用一个整数自变量来控制数组的容量
        var arr2 = new Array(3);
      arr2[0]='小胡子2';
      arr2[1]='中胡子2';
      arr2[2]='大胡子2';
      alert(arr2);    
</script>
ログイン後にコピー

2. 配列メソッド

concat(): 2 つ以上の配列を接続し、結果を返します。

<script type="text/javascript">    
        var arr1 = new Array();
        arr1[0]='小胡子1';
        arr1[1]='中胡子1';
        arr1[2]='大胡子1';        
            
        var arr2 = new Array();
        arr2[0]='小胡子2';
        arr2[1]='中胡子2';
        arr2[2]='大胡子2';   
                 
        var arrConcat = arr1.concat(arr2);
        alert(arrConcat);    
</script>
ログイン後にコピー

join(): 配列のすべての要素を文字列に入れます。要素は指定された区切り文字で区切られます。

    <script type="text/javascript">    
        var arr1 = new Array();
        arr1[0]='小胡子1';
        arr1[1]='中胡子1';
        arr1[2]='大胡子1';
        alert(arr1.join());    
   </script>
ログイン後にコピー

pop(): 配列の最後の要素を削除して返します

<script type="text/javascript">    
        var arr1 = new Array();
        arr1[0]='小胡子1';
        arr1[1]='中胡子1';
        arr1[2]='大胡子1';
        alert(arr1);
        alert(arr1.pop());
        alert(arr1);    
</script>
ログイン後にコピー

push(): 1 つ以上の要素を配列の末尾に追加し、新しい長さを返します。

<script type="text/javascript">    
        var arr1 = new Array();
        arr1[0]='小胡子1';
        arr1[1]='中胡子1';
        arr1[2]='大胡子1';
        alert(arr1);
        alert(arr1.push("特大胡子1"));
        alert(arr1);    
</script>
ログイン後にコピー

reverse(): 配列内の要素の順序を逆にします。

<script type="text/javascript">    
        var arr1 = new Array();
            arr1[0] = 'F';
            arr1[1] = 'A';
            arr1[2] = 'C';
            alert(arr1);
            alert(arr1.reverse());    
</script>
ログイン後にコピー

shift(): 配列の最初の要素を削除して返します

<script type="text/javascript">
            var arr1 = new Array();
            arr1[0] = '小胡子1';
            arr1[1] = '中胡子1';
            arr1[2] = '大胡子1';
            alert(arr1);
            alert(arr1.shift());
            alert(arr1);        
</script>
ログイン後にコピー

##slice()

: 既存の配列から選択された要素を返します##

<script type="text/javascript">
            var arr1 = new Array();
            arr1[0] = '小胡子0';
            arr1[1] = '小胡子1';
            arr1[2] = '小胡子2';
            arr1[3] = '小胡子3';
            arr1[4] = '小胡子4';
            alert(arr1);
            alert(arr1.slice(1,3));        
</script>
ログイン後にコピー

sort (): 配列の要素を並べ替えます。

<script type="text/javascript">
            var arr1 = new Array();
            arr1[0] = 'F';
            arr1[1] = 'A';
            arr1[2] = 'C';
            alert(arr1);
            alert(arr1.sort());        
</script>
ログイン後にコピー

splice(): 要素を削除し、新しい要素を配列に追加します。配列。

<script type="text/javascript">
            var arr1 = new Array();
            arr1[0] = '小胡子0';
            arr1[1] = '小胡子1';
            arr1[2] = '小胡子2';
            arr1[3] = '小胡子3';
            arr1[4] = '小胡子4';
            alert(arr1);
            arr1.splice(2, 1, '新胡子');
            alert(arr1);        
</script>
ログイン後にコピー

toString(): 配列を文字列に変換し、結果を返します。配列内の要素はカンマで区切られます。

<script type="text/javascript">
            var arr1 = new Array();
            arr1[0] = '小胡子0';
            arr1[1] = '小胡子1';
            arr1[2] = '小胡子2';
            arr1[3] = '小胡子3';
            arr1[4] = '小胡子4';
            alert(arr1.toString());  
</script>
ログイン後にコピー

toLocaleString(): 配列をローカル配列に変換し、結果を返します。結果の文字列は、ロケール固有の区切り文字を使用して連結され、単一の文字列を形成します。

注: ここの区切り文字は単一の英語のカンマではなくなりました。

<script type="text/javascript">
            var arr1 = new Array();
            arr1[0] = '小胡子0';
            arr1[1] = '小胡子1';
            arr1[2] = '小胡子2';
            arr1[3] = '小胡子3';
            arr1[4] = '小胡子4';
            alert(arr1.toLocaleString());  
</script>
ログイン後にコピー

unshift(): 配列の先頭へ1 つ以上の要素を追加し、新しい長さを返します。

<script type="text/javascript">
                var arr1 = new Array();
                arr1[0] = '小胡子1';
                arr1[1] = '中胡子1';
                arr1[2] = '大胡子1';
                alert(arr1);
                alert(arr1.unshift('小孩子'));
                alert(arr1);        
</script>
ログイン後にコピー

    

总结:以上就是本篇文章的全部内容,希望能对大家的学习有所帮助。

以上がJavaScriptにおける配列のメソッドにはどのようなものがあるのでしょうか?用途は何です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:cnblogs.com
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ート